In 1883, Melvina Anna Ross entered the world in Yankton, Yankton, South Dakota, USA, born to Isaac John Ross And Elizabeth Ann Tupper. Melvina Anna Ross married Arthur Verner Harrison, Benjamin Oliver Coffman, Jasper David Snyder, and had children including James David Snyder, Ross Denver Harrison. Melvina Anna Ross passed away in 1948 in Great Falls, Cascade, Montana, USA.
